A man charged with offences under the Electoral Act has been granted bail by Suva Magistrate Liyanage Wickramasekara.
Rajnil Pratap Sobha has been charged by FICAC with a count each of false declaration on an application for voter registration, false declaration on an application for replacement of electronic voter registration card and applying to be registered as a voter on more than one occasion.
It is alleged that Sobha made a false declaration by filling a voter registration form as Rajneel Malhotra with a false date of birth on 18th July 2016 in Ba.
It is further alleged that Sobha filled the replacement of electronic voter registration card form with the name Rajneel Mahlotra with a false date of birth on 10th June 2017 in Nadi.
It is also alleged that Sobha applied to be registered as a voter under the name Rajnil Pratap Sobha whilst having been registered as Rajneel Rajiv Mahlotra.
Magistrate Wickramasekara has granted Sobha bail in the sum of $3000 with one surety who has signed a surety bond of $2,000.
The Magistrate has also issued a stop departure order against Sobha.
The case has been adjourned to the 26th of this month for mention.
